In this review the Ekena Millwork Lifetime vinyl raised panel shutters are examined for homeowners seeking low-maintenance exterior accents. The bottom line: these 12in x 31in standard two equal panel shutters are best for DIYers who want quick installation and long-lasting color without the upkeep of wood. The included Shutter-Lok installation hardware and matching screws mean a single afternoon can turn plain windows into a cottage-style focal point, and the textured, through-color vinyl promises durability against moisture and warping.
Key Features
- Dimensions: The 12in width by 31in height size fits common window openings and comes as a pair to cover both sides of a window.
- Installation hardware included: Each pair ships with Shutter-Lok fasteners and matching screws so installation can typically be completed in minutes.
- Durable construction: Through-color vinyl with a molded woodgrain resists peeling, warping, and water damage for lower long-term upkeep.
- Raised panel design: The two equal raised panels, rails, and stiles deliver a classic European or cottage look to improve curb appeal.
- Color retention: Forest Green is offered as a vibrant, long-lasting finish intended to maintain appearance over time.
- Lightweight: Vinyl construction makes these shutters easy for one person to handle during fitting and installation.
Who It's For
These shutters are designed for homeowners and DIY installers who want an affordable exterior upgrade that looks like painted wood without the maintenance. They work especially well on vinyl siding and typical single- or double-hung windows where a 12in by 31in nominal shutter is appropriate.
They are less suited for buyers who require custom-milled wooden shutters, heavy-duty historical replication, or those needing sizes outside the nominal tolerance. Also, if very heavy, structural shutters are required, a solid wood option should be considered instead.

Cons
- Some customers note mixed perceptions of build heft; vinyl can feel less substantial than wood for those expecting a heavy, premium feel.
- Sizes are nominal and can vary by about 1/2in, so careful measuring is required before installation.
Specifications
| Product type | Raised panel vinyl shutters (pair) |
| Dimensions | 12 in width x 1 in depth x 31 in height (nominal) |
| Includes | Pair of shutters, Shutter-Lok installation hardware, matching screws |
| Material | Lifetime exterior vinyl with molded woodgrain |
| Design | Standard two equal panels, raised panel |
| Color | Forest Green (through-color) |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are installation screws included?
Yes, the pair ships with matching screws and Shutter-Lok installation hardware so they can be mounted quickly.
Will the color fade over time?
The shutters are through-color vinyl designed for long-lasting color, though all exterior finishes will age slowly under strong sun exposure.
Do these shutters fit exact measurements?
Shutter sizes are nominal and may vary by about 1/2in, so measure the opening carefully before purchase.
